ITTA BENA, Miss. – The Mississippi Valley State University men's basketball program protected their Devils Den Wednesday evening, clipping the wings of the MUW Owls by virtue of a +10 rebounding margin, picking up five extra steals (13-8), and registering a dozen more assists (23-11) than the visitors in a 97-61 blowout.

Delta Devils' Top Performers:
- Michael James has put the SWAC on notice with his torrid start to his tenure in Green and White, one-upping his previous performance with a 35-point masterclass in which he made eight three-pointers (8-of-17, 47.1%), brought in eight rebounds, handed out four assists, picked off two steals, made exactly half of his shot attempts (11-for-22), and played every second of game action with no rest.
- Daniel Mayfield had double-double vision for the first time at MVSU, cobbling together 13 points and a tied for game-high 12 boards as he shot 54.5% from the field (6-of-11).
- One of the team's two returners, Antonio Sisk, led the stat sheet regarding assists, dropping five on the Owls in addition to eight points and a club-most three steals.
- The other student-athlete with a trio of steals was Delkedric Holmes, who also notched a quartet of assists, five points and three rebounds in 22 minutes off the pine.
- Lamont Sams (13) as well as Samuel Murray (10) were the third and fourth players to eclipse the double-figure scoring plateau, the former of those rejecting two of the three blocked shots on the evening for Valley State.
